The foundation for the development of youth relations between the Russian Federation and the French Republic is the intergovernmental Agreement on the development of youth exchange of September 20, 2008 (entered into force on May 1, 2017) and the intergovernmental Agreement on cultural cooperation of February 6, 1992.

The purpose of the Agreement on the development of youth exchanges is to promote the mobility of young citizens of Russia and France who want to deepen their knowledge in the field of language and culture as well as life of the society of the partner country and thereby participate in the development of bilateral relations.

The Agreement provides for the following forms of cooperation:

  • joint activities aimed at deepening mutual understanding and establishing direct contacts, 
  • joint events on socio-political, historical, socio-economic, environmental and legal issues, 
  • joint events in the field of culture, art, science, technology, sports and youth tourism, 
  • bilateral voluntary public actions, 
  • youth exchange between sister cities and regions of Russia and France, 
  • joint events for the exchange of experience in the field of youth policy, 
  • interaction and joint events in the field of professional training and advanced training of youth workers, including internships, 
  • cooperation between representatives of publishing houses and the mass media for youth as well as the exchange of young journalists, 
  • joint voluntary programs to familiarize themselves with the living conditions, education and employment of young people in Russia and France, 
  • activities to study and deepen the knowledge of Russian and French, 
  • organization of joint trips of youth and youth camps, 
  • joint participation in multilateral youth actions and programs within the framework of international organizations in compliance with the legislation of Russia and France, 
  • joint participation in other programs and cooperation projects in accordance with the objectives of the Agreement and the legislation of Russia and France.

In accordance with the Agreement of 2008, the Russian-French Committee on Youth Exchanges was established. Its purpose is to annually sum up the results of cooperation and develop action plans for the implementation of the Agreement. From the Russian side the Committee is headed by the Deputy Minister of Science and Higher Education of the Russian Federation. The composition of the Russian part of the committee was approved by the order of the Government of the Russian Federation of June 14, 2021 No. 1606-r. The first meeting of the Committee was held in a hybrid format on October 15, 2021 in Moscow.

In accordance with the Agreement on cultural cooperation, Russia and France will facilitate the exchange of young citizens paying special attention to the decentralization of exchanges and the importance of professional training of young people as well as personnel for youth organizations.
